The Importance of Reliable Mining Wheel Rims for Efficient Operations

Mining Wheel Rims Solutions: Supporting Industry Operations

The mining industry is a vital sector that plays a significant role in the global economy. It involves the extraction of valuable minerals and resources from the earth, which are then used in various industries such as construction, manufacturing, and energy production. To ensure efficient operations in this industry, reliable equipment and machinery are essential. One crucial component that often goes unnoticed but is of utmost importance is mining wheel rims.

Mining wheel rims are an integral part of heavy-duty vehicles used in mining operations. These rims provide support and stability to the tires, allowing the vehicles to navigate through rough terrains and carry heavy loads. Without reliable wheel rims, mining operations would come to a halt, causing significant disruptions and financial losses.

Efficiency is a key factor in the mining industry. Time is money, and any delays or breakdowns can result in substantial financial losses. Mining wheel rims play a crucial role in ensuring the smooth operation of vehicles, minimizing downtime, and maximizing productivity. These rims are designed to withstand the extreme conditions and heavy loads encountered in mining operations, providing the necessary durability and strength.

One of the primary challenges faced by mining wheel rims is the constant exposure to abrasive materials and harsh environments. The rims must be able to withstand the impact of rocks, debris, and uneven surfaces without compromising their structural integrity. Additionally, they must be resistant to corrosion caused by exposure to water, chemicals, and other corrosive substances commonly found in mining sites.

To meet these challenges, manufacturers have developed innovative solutions for mining wheel rims. These solutions include the use of high-strength materials such as steel alloys and advanced manufacturing techniques. Steel alloys offer superior strength and durability, ensuring that the rims can withstand the demanding conditions of mining operations. Advanced manufacturing techniques, such as forging and heat treatment, further enhance the structural integrity of the rims, making them more resistant to wear and tear.

Another important aspect of mining wheel rims is their design. The rims must be designed to provide optimal support and load-bearing capacity while minimizing weight. This is crucial as heavy rims can increase fuel consumption and put unnecessary strain on the vehicle’s suspension system. Manufacturers have developed lightweight designs that maintain the necessary strength and load-bearing capacity while reducing the overall weight of the rims. This not only improves fuel efficiency but also reduces the wear and tear on the vehicle, extending its lifespan.

Enhancing Safety Measures with Advanced Mining Wheel Rim Solutions

Mining operations are known for their demanding and challenging nature. The industry requires heavy machinery and equipment to extract valuable resources from the earth. One crucial component of these machines is the wheel rims, which play a vital role in ensuring the smooth operation of mining vehicles. In recent years, advanced mining wheel rim solutions have emerged as a game-changer in enhancing safety measures in the industry.

Safety is of utmost importance in mining operations. The nature of the work exposes workers to various hazards, including the risk of accidents and injuries. Mining wheel rims are subjected to extreme conditions, such as heavy loads, rough terrains, and constant vibrations. These conditions can lead to wheel rim failures, which can have catastrophic consequences. To address this issue, mining companies have turned to advanced wheel rim solutions that offer enhanced safety features.

One such solution is the use of reinforced wheel rims. These rims are designed to withstand the extreme conditions encountered in mining operations. Reinforced wheel rims are made from high-strength materials, such as steel or alloy, which provide superior durability and resistance to wear and tear. This ensures that the rims can withstand heavy loads and rough terrains without compromising safety.

Another safety-enhancing feature of advanced mining wheel rim solutions is the incorporation of safety flanges. Safety flanges are designed to prevent tire bead separation, which is a common cause of wheel rim failures. These flanges act as a barrier, preventing the tire from coming off the rim during operation. This significantly reduces the risk of accidents and injuries caused by sudden tire blowouts.

In addition to safety flanges, advanced mining wheel rim solutions also include features such as bead seat bands and rim guards. Bead seat bands provide additional support to the tire bead, ensuring a secure fit between the tire and the rim. Rim guards, on the other hand, protect the rim from damage caused by rocks, debris, or other external factors. These features not only enhance safety but also contribute to the longevity of the wheel rims, reducing maintenance costs for mining companies.

Furthermore, advanced mining wheel rim solutions also offer improved maintenance and inspection capabilities. Some wheel rims are equipped with built-in pressure monitoring systems, which allow for real-time monitoring of tire pressure. This helps mining companies identify potential issues before they escalate into major problems. Additionally, advanced wheel rim solutions often come with easy-to-use inspection points, allowing for quick and efficient inspections. This saves time and resources for mining companies, enabling them to focus on their core operations.

Cost-effective Mining Wheel Rim Solutions for Sustainable Industry Operations

Mining Wheel Rims Solutions: Supporting Industry Operations

Mining is a crucial industry that plays a significant role in the global economy. It provides essential raw materials for various sectors, including construction, manufacturing, and energy production. However, mining operations are not without their challenges. One of the key concerns in the mining industry is the maintenance and replacement of mining wheel rims. These rims are vital components of heavy machinery used in mining operations, and finding cost-effective solutions for their upkeep is crucial for sustainable industry operations.

Mining wheel rims are subjected to extreme conditions, including heavy loads, rough terrains, and constant wear and tear. As a result, they are prone to damage and require regular maintenance and replacement. The cost of replacing mining wheel rims can be substantial, impacting the overall profitability of mining operations. Therefore, finding cost-effective solutions is essential to ensure the sustainability of the industry.

One solution that has gained popularity in recent years is the use of reinforced mining wheel rims. These rims are designed to withstand the harsh conditions of mining operations and have a longer lifespan compared to traditional rims. Reinforced rims are made from high-strength materials, such as steel alloys, that can withstand heavy loads and resist damage from impacts and abrasion. By investing in reinforced mining wheel rims, mining companies can reduce the frequency of replacements, resulting in significant cost savings in the long run.

Another cost-effective solution for mining wheel rims is the implementation of proactive maintenance strategies. Regular inspections and maintenance can help identify potential issues before they escalate into major problems. By conducting routine inspections, mining companies can detect early signs of damage or wear and take appropriate measures to address them. This proactive approach can extend the lifespan of mining wheel rims and reduce the need for frequent replacements, ultimately saving costs for the industry.

In addition to reinforced rims and proactive maintenance, mining companies can also explore the option of refurbishing damaged wheel rims. Refurbishment involves repairing and restoring rims that have suffered minor damage or wear. This process can be more cost-effective than replacing the entire rim, especially if the damage is localized. Refurbished rims can be as good as new, providing a viable solution for mining companies looking to reduce costs without compromising on performance.

Furthermore, advancements in technology have also contributed to cost-effective mining wheel rim solutions. The use of advanced materials, such as carbon fiber composites, has revolutionized the mining industry. These lightweight yet durable materials offer excellent strength-to-weight ratios, making them ideal for mining wheel rims. Carbon fiber composites can withstand heavy loads while reducing the overall weight of the rims, resulting in improved fuel efficiency and reduced maintenance costs.
